Promoting Collaboration with Suppliers: Open Innovation and Co-Creation of Value

Open innovation and co-creation with suppliers have emerged as critical drivers of success in the modern business landscape.
These approaches emphasize the importance of collaboration, transparency, and partnership, aiming to leverage external ideas and resources for mutual benefit.
Here, we will explore how companies can effectively promote collaboration with suppliers, embracing open innovation and co-creation to create substantial value.

Understanding Open Innovation

Open innovation is a paradigm that advocates sourcing ideas, knowledge, and technologies from external entities to complement internal R&D efforts.
Traditionally, companies relied solely on their internal capabilities for innovation.
However, in today’s interconnected world, the boundaries of firms have become porous, encouraging collaboration with various stakeholders, including suppliers.

The Benefits of Open Innovation

Adopting open innovation can yield numerous benefits:
First, it can accelerate the innovation process.
Collaborating with suppliers allows companies to tap into their specialized skills and technologies, significantly reducing the time required to develop new products or services.

Second, it can reduce costs.
By leveraging the existing advancements of suppliers, companies can avoid the exorbitant expenses associated with in-house R&D.

Lastly, it fosters a culture of continuous improvement.
Working closely with suppliers encourages a steady flow of fresh ideas and insights, driving ongoing innovation and keeping companies competitive.

Co-Creation: Building Stronger Partnerships

Co-creation involves jointly developing products, services, or processes with suppliers to address mutual needs and objectives.
This approach goes beyond transactional relationships and establishes long-term strategic partnerships.

Enhancing Trust and Communication

Trust is the cornerstone of co-creation.
Establishing open and transparent communication channels is essential for building trust.
Regular interactions, progress updates, and joint problem-solving sessions can help in understanding each other’s strengths and challenges.
Companies should strive to create an environment where both parties feel their contributions are valued and respected.

Aligning Goals and Objectives

For successful co-creation, it is crucial to align the goals and objectives of both parties.
Clear and mutually agreed-upon goals ensure that all efforts move in the same direction.
These goals should be specific, measurable, attainable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ART) to guarantee that they are realistic and achievable.

Practical Steps to Foster Collaboration

Promoting collaboration with suppliers through open innovation and co-creation requires strategic planning and implementation.
Here are some practical steps to foster effective collaboration:

Select the Right Partners

Identifying the right suppliers is the first step.
Look for suppliers with a proven track record of innovation and reliability.
Evaluate their capabilities, culture, and willingness to engage in collaborative efforts.
Selecting the right partners sets the foundation for a productive and successful collaboration.

Develop Collaboration Frameworks

Establishing clear frameworks for collaboration is crucial.
Create comprehensive agreements that outline roles, responsibilities, intellectual property rights, and profit-sharing mechanisms.
Frameworks provide a structured approach to collaboration, mitigating potential conflicts and ensuring smooth operations.

Invest in Technology and Infrastructure

Investing in technology and infrastructure that facilitate collaboration is vital.
Utilize digital platforms and tools to improve communication, project management, and data sharing.
Cloud-based solutions, video conferencing tools, and collaborative software can enhance real-time collaboration, making the process more efficient and seamless.

Encourage Open Communication

Fostering a culture of open communication is key to successful collaboration.
Encourage ongoing dialogue through regular meetings, brainstorming sessions, and feedback mechanisms.
Open communication helps to address issues promptly, resolve conflicts, and keep all parties aligned with project goals.

Measure and Monitor Progress

Setting up metrics to measure and monitor progress is essential.
Define key performance indicators (KPIs) to evaluate the success of collaboration efforts.
Regularly review performance against these metrics to identify areas of improvement and make necessary adjustments.

Overcoming Challenges in Collaboration

While collaboration with suppliers offers significant advantages, it is not without challenges.
Addressing these obstacles proactively is essential for maintaining a strong partnership.

Managing Cultural Differences

Cultural differences can impact collaboration.
Understanding and respecting different cultural norms, values, and business practices is crucial for harmonious collaboration.
Conduct cultural training sessions and foster an inclusive environment to bridge the cultural gap.

Dealing with Intellectual Property Concerns

Intellectual property (IP) concerns can pose a challenge in open innovation.
Clearly define IP ownership and rights in the collaboration agreement.
Develop mechanisms to protect sensitive information and ensure that IP is handled fairly and transparently.

Ensuring Fair Value Distribution

Ensuring fair distribution of value derived from collaboration is vital.
Establish profit-sharing models that reflect the contributions of all parties involved.
Transparency in financial arrangements helps build trust and reduces the risk of disputes.
